This week, an Alabama man is scheduled to appear in court following the tragic death of one of his alleged shooting victims from an incident on Sunday.
According to Jefferson County coroners, Kimber Mills, aged 18, succumbed to her injuries, as reported by WVTM. Steven Tyler, aged 27, is accused of shooting Mills and three others during a bonfire gathering in Pinson.
Mills was declared brain-dead, and her organs were donated before she was taken off life support.
Mills’ sister recounted that Whitehead unexpectedly showed up at the bonfire, unfamiliar to Mills and her companions. Allegedly, Whitehead attempted to engage with one of Mills’ friends by offering a drink, prompting her to inform her boyfriend. This led to a significant altercation, culminating in gunfire.
As reported by AL.com, another victim, an 18-year-old male, remains in the hospital in serious condition following the shooting.
Whitehead has been charged with murder and attempted murder. He remains jailed without bond.
